The first two-thirds of this read like a classy homage to the great LA noir of the past. It screams at various times of Cain, Chandler and Hammett - some elements feels literally torn from their playbooks. It's funny, full of wisecracks and set in the pantheon of grotesque wealth, the Hollywood Hills.

And then everything goes..

DARK
AS
FUCK.

Great, disturbing fun with a brilliant and comic narrative voice. The start of what could be a very entertaining series.
